We are currently seeking a Messaging Lead-US Citizen to join our team in Washington DC, District of Columbia (US-DC), United States (US).
Position's General Duties and Tasks:
We are looking for a skilled Messaging Lead to support our clientin delivering enterprise services to a diverse user base of approximately 10,000 across multiple government agencies and missions. This role operates within a no-fail environment, ensuring that messaging services are available 24/7/365 to users worldwide, with a focus on the core services managed by the Information Systems Division (ISD), including email for 15,000 mailboxes, instant messaging for 10,000 users, and mobile device management for 10,000 devices. The contractor provides Tier 2 through 4 systems engineering to maintain the reliability and security of these critical systems. Key responsibilities include:
- Designing scalable messaging architectures, including email, instant messaging, and mobile device management systems, to meet mission-critical availability requirements.
- Deploying updates, patches, and new features to messaging platforms while minimizing downtime and ensuring 99.99% system uptime.
- Integrating messaging systems with related enterprise services, such as Active Directory, PKI, and security applications, to ensure seamless functionality.
- Maintaining system performance by tuning configurations, monitoring capacity, and addressing potential bottlenecks across on- and off-premises environments.
- Troubleshooting complex messaging issues, such as delivery failures, synchronization errors, and security breaches, escalated from lower-tier support.
- Testing system enhancements and configurations in controlled environments to validate reliability before production deployment.
- Documenting engineering designs, integration processes, and maintenance procedures to support operational continuity and audits.
Required Qualifications:
-
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, Mathematics, or a related scientific or technical discipline.
- Education Equivalency: One-and-one- half (1.5) years of additional experience can substitute for one (1) year of a typical degree program.
- Minimum 10 years of relevant experience supporting projects of similar size, scope, and complexity (e.g., enterprise messaging systems with 10,000 users).
- Certifications: Compliance with DoD 8140 for Information Assurance Technician (IAT) Level 2 (e.g., CompTIA Security , CCNA Security, or equivalent) is required at the time of hiring.
- Must be a US citizen who possesses an active Top Secret SCI Clearance and who is capable of receiving a higher level clearance.
- Must live a commutable distance from the client site in Washington, DC.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Master's degree in Computer Science, Information Systems, Engineering, or a related discipline.
- Demonstrated expertise in designing, deploying, integrating, and maintaining complex messaging platforms (e.g., email, instant messaging, mobile device management) in a high-availability environment.
- Certifications: Microsoft certifications (e.g., Microsoft Certified: Messaging Administrator Associate, Microsoft 365 Certified: Enterprise Administrator Expert) and DoD 8140 IAT Level 3 compliance (e.g., CASP , CISSP).
- More than 5 years of experience in systems engineering, particularly with messaging platforms in a DoD or government enterprise setting.
- Proficiency with enterprise messaging tools (e.g., Microsoft Exchange, Skype for Business), mobile device management systems, and Apple device management platforms.
- Proven ability to maintain 99.99% system uptime in a 24/7/365 operational environment supporting global users.
